public static final class CreateConversationModelRequest.Builder extends GeneratedMessageV3.Builder<CreateConversationModelRequest.Builder> implements CreateConversationModelRequestOrBuilder
The request message for
ConversationModels.CreateConversationModel
Protobuf type google.cloud.dialogflow.v2.CreateConversationModelRequest
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Methods
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public CreateConversationModelRequest.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Overrides
build()
public CreateConversationModelRequest build()
buildPartial()
public CreateConversationModelRequest buildPartial()
clear()
public CreateConversationModelRequest.Builder clear()
Overrides
clearConversationModel()
public CreateConversationModelRequest.Builder clearConversationModel()
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
clearField(Descriptors.FieldDescriptor field)
public CreateConversationModelRequest.Builder clearField(Descriptors.FieldDescriptor field)
Overrides
clearOneof(Descriptors.OneofDescriptor oneof)
public CreateConversationModelRequest.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Overrides
clearParent()
public CreateConversationModelRequest.Builder clearParent()
The project to create conversation model for. Format:
projects/<Project ID>
string parent = 1;
clone()
public CreateConversationModelRequest.Builder clone()
Overrides
getConversationModel()
public ConversationModel getConversationModel()
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
getConversationModelBuilder()
public ConversationModel.Builder getConversationModelBuilder()
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
getConversationModelOrBuilder()
public ConversationModelOrBuilder getConversationModelOrBuilder()
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
getDefaultInstanceForType()
public CreateConversationModelRequest getDefaultInstanceForType()
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Overrides
getParent()
public String getParent()
The project to create conversation model for. Format:
projects/<Project ID>
string parent = 1;
Returns |
Type |
Description |
String |
The parent.
|
getParentBytes()
public ByteString getParentBytes()
The project to create conversation model for. Format:
projects/<Project ID>
string parent = 1;
Returns |
Type |
Description |
ByteString |
The bytes for parent.
|
hasConversationModel()
public boolean hasConversationModel()
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
Returns |
Type |
Description |
boolean |
Whether the conversationModel field is set.
|
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
mergeConversationModel(ConversationModel value)
public CreateConversationModelRequest.Builder mergeConversationModel(ConversationModel value)
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
mergeFrom(CreateConversationModelRequest other)
public CreateConversationModelRequest.Builder mergeFrom(CreateConversationModelRequest other)
public CreateConversationModelRequest.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Overrides
mergeFrom(Message other)
public CreateConversationModelRequest.Builder mergeFrom(Message other)
Parameter |
Name |
Description |
other |
Message
|
Overrides
mergeUnknownFields(UnknownFieldSet unknownFields)
public final CreateConversationModelRequest.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Overrides
setConversationModel(ConversationModel value)
public CreateConversationModelRequest.Builder setConversationModel(ConversationModel value)
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
setConversationModel(ConversationModel.Builder builderForValue)
public CreateConversationModelRequest.Builder setConversationModel(ConversationModel.Builder builderForValue)
Required. The conversation model to create.
.google.cloud.dialogflow.v2.ConversationModel conversation_model = 2 [(.google.api.field_behavior) = REQUIRED];
setField(Descriptors.FieldDescriptor field, Object value)
public CreateConversationModelRequest.Builder setField(Descriptors.FieldDescriptor field, Object value)
Overrides
setParent(String value)
public CreateConversationModelRequest.Builder setParent(String value)
The project to create conversation model for. Format:
projects/<Project ID>
string parent = 1;
Parameter |
Name |
Description |
value |
String
The parent to set.
|
setParentBytes(ByteString value)
public CreateConversationModelRequest.Builder setParentBytes(ByteString value)
The project to create conversation model for. Format:
projects/<Project ID>
string parent = 1;
Parameter |
Name |
Description |
value |
ByteString
The bytes for parent to set.
|
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public CreateConversationModelRequest.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Overrides
setUnknownFields(UnknownFieldSet unknownFields)
public final CreateConversationModelRequest.Builder setUnknownFields(UnknownFieldSet unknownFields)
Overrides